1. Reassign the Copilot Key​

For those lucky enough to have a laptop released in 2024, the Copilot key might seem underwhelming. However, you can breathe new life into it by assigning it to launch your favorite application. This is particularly useful because the current functionality of the Copilot key is limited, usually only launching packaged MSIX apps. Why let a key sit idly when you can use it to quickly fire up your Camera app or any software you often use?
How to do it:
  • Open the settings for your keyboard or use third-party software that allows key remapping.
  • Find the Copilot key in the remapping tool and assign it to your preferred application.

2. Launch Your Favorite Browser Instantly​

Let’s face it; the web browser is the unsung hero of our daily computing lives. Often, we find ourselves clicking on desktop shortcuts or rummaging through the Start menu to launch it. Instead, why not create a quick launch shortcut?
Step-by-step guide:
  • Right-click on your browser's shortcut on the desktop or in the Start menu.
  • Select "Properties" and look for the "Shortcut key" field.
  • Press the combination of keys you want to use (like Ctrl + Alt + B).
  • Click "Apply" and then "OK."
Now you're just a keystroke away from surfing the web!

3. Rotate Your Screen Like a Pro​

Whether you're a digital artist working with vertical displays or a multitasker who enjoys having things just-so, rotating your monitor’s screen can be invaluable. While older Windows versions included screen rotation shortcuts, newer releases dropped them. Luckily, you can regain this control using a nifty app called Screen Rotate.
Setup:
  • Download and install the Screen Rotate app from the Microsoft Store.
  • The app enables shortcuts like:
  • Ctrl + Alt + R - Rotate left (90 degrees)
  • Ctrl + Alt + D - Restore to default
  • Ctrl + Alt + S - Rotate upside down (180 degrees)
With these routines in place, switching to a portrait view becomes a seamless, breezy experience.

4. Adjust Monitor Brightness and Volume​

For those using external monitors, adjusting brightness and volume can often feel like navigating a labyrinth with no exit. Thankfully, apps such as Twinkle Tray or Click MonitorDDC allow you to create custom shortcuts specifically designed for these functions.
Getting Started:
  • Download either Twinkle Tray or ClickMonitorDDC.
  • Follow the app’s instructions to set up brightness and volume shortcuts according to your preferences.
You’ll be able to tweak these settings with a few strokes, enhancing your overall workspace comfort.

5. Mute Your Microphone and Camera Instantly​

Ah, the beauty of hybrid work! However, nothing snatches the calm out of a conference call quite like an unsought distraction. Enter the PowerToys suite, with its Video Conference Mute feature. With this handy tool, you can mute your microphone and camera using custom shortcuts, which you can set as follows:
Setup Process:
  • Install Microsoft PowerToys from the Microsoft Store.
  • Navigate to the Video Conference Mute settings.
  • Assign shortcuts like:
  • Windows + Shift + A – Mute the microphone
  • Windows + Shift + O – Turn off the camera
  • Windows + Shift + Q – Mute both
In moments of crisis, these shortcuts can save you from that excruciatingly awkward situation where you’re fumbling with settings.
